WebIn order to find someone who is a good culture fit, you must have a clearly defined company culture that you and your employees agree on. Think about how you get work done, what kind of people work there, what hours employees work, what the office is like, and how the company is structured.
WebSep 1, 2024 · Freshers (i.e. fresh college grads) are not usually aware of different responsibilities of a role, or how one role differs from another. Ask the HR what the role entails. Ask the Hiring manager (if you know which one of the interviews it is). Read from the job description, or google the general expectations.
